Product Overview

Category

The 15KPA45ATR belongs to the category of transient voltage suppressor (TVS) diodes.

Use

It is used to protect sensitive electronic components from voltage spikes and transients.

Characteristics

  • High surge capability
  • Low clamping voltage
  • Fast response time

Package

The 15KPA45ATR is typically available in a DO-201AD package.

Essence

This TVS diode is essential for safeguarding electronic circuits from voltage surges and transients.

Packaging/Quantity

The 15KPA45ATR is commonly packaged in reels or tubes, with quantities varying based on manufacturer specifications.

Specifications

  • Peak Pulse Power: 15000W
  • Standoff Voltage: 45V
  • Breakdown Voltage: 50V
  • Maximum Clamping Voltage: 77.4V
  • Operating Temperature Range: -55°C to +175°C

Detailed Pin Configuration

The 15KPA45ATR typically features a two-pin configuration, with the anode and cathode connections clearly labeled.

Functional Features

  • Rapid response to transient voltage events
  • High surge current capability
  • Low incremental surge resistance

Advantages

  • Effectively protects sensitive electronic components
  • High surge power capability
  • Wide operating temperature range

Disadvantages

  • May exhibit some leakage current in normal operation
  • Larger physical size compared to some other TVS diodes

Working Principles

When a transient voltage event occurs, the 15KPA45ATR rapidly conducts excess current away from the protected circuit, thereby limiting the voltage across it.

Detailed Application Field Plans

The 15KPA45ATR is widely used in various applications including: - Power supplies - Telecommunication equipment - Automotive electronics - Industrial control systems

Detailed and Complete Alternative Models

Some alternative models to the 15KPA45ATR include: - 5KP45A - P6KE45CA - SMAJ45A

In conclusion, the 15KPA45ATR is a crucial component in protecting electronic circuits from voltage transients and surges, finding widespread use across diverse industries due to its high surge capability and rapid response time.

  1. What is 15KPA45ATR?

    • 15KPA45ATR is a transient voltage suppressor diode designed to protect sensitive electronics from voltage spikes and transients.
  2. What are the key features of 15KPA45ATR?

    • The key features include a peak pulse power of 15000W, low clamping voltage, fast response time, and high surge capability.
  3. Where is 15KPA45ATR commonly used in technical solutions?

    • It is commonly used in applications such as power supplies, industrial equipment, automotive electronics, and telecommunications systems.
  4. How does 15KPA45ATR provide protection against voltage spikes?

    • 15KPA45ATR clamps the voltage to a safe level, diverting excess current away from sensitive components and preventing damage.
  5. What is the maximum operating temperature for 15KPA45ATR?

    • The maximum operating temperature is typically around 175°C, making it suitable for a wide range of environments.
  6. Can 15KPA45ATR be used for surge protection in outdoor applications?

    • Yes, 15KPA45ATR is often used for surge protection in outdoor applications due to its rugged construction and high surge capability.
  7. What are the mounting options for 15KPA45ATR?

    • It can be mounted using through-hole or surface mount techniques, providing flexibility in PCB design and assembly.
  8. Does 15KPA45ATR comply with industry standards for transient voltage suppressors?

    • Yes, it is designed to meet industry standards for transient voltage suppressors, ensuring reliability and performance.
  9. What are the typical failure modes of 15KPA45ATR?

    • Typical failure modes include short circuit, open circuit, and degradation of clamping voltage over time.
